Understanding the Basics of SEO

What Is SEO?

Definition of SEO

Your website’s presence in search engine results is crucial for attracting traffic. Search Engine Optimization (SEO) involves optimizing your website to improve its visibility in search engine results pages (SERPs). Ranking higher in SERPs can significantly increase click-through rates and drive more traffic to your site. If you don’t know where to start with search engine optimization, this beginner’s guide to SEO will cover the SEO fundamentals to get you started on your SEO journey.

A Very Brief History of SEO

To understand the evolution of SEO, it’s necessary to look back at its history. SEO practices have evolved over the years in response to changes in search engine algorithms and user behavior. Since Google is the most commonly used search engine, SEO strategies often revolve around Google’s algorithms and ranking factors.

SEO has come a long way since its inception. In the early days, keyword stuffing and other black hat seo techniques were common practices. However, search engines have become more sophisticated, prioritizing quality content and user experience. Today, SEO focuses on providing valuable content, optimizing website structure, and building high-quality backlinks.

Basic Concepts and Terminology

When you’re getting started with SEO, it’s helpful to learn some basic concepts and terminology. Terms like keywords, backlinks, and SERPs are fundamental to SEO success. Familiarizing yourself with these concepts can help you navigate the intricacies of search engine optimization and improve your website’s visibility online.

Terms like meta titles, header tags, and alt text. These elements play a crucial role in optimizing your website for search engines and improving your online presence. By mastering these basic concepts and terminology, you can enhance your SEO efforts and drive more organic traffic to your site. We’ll cover some basic terms and concepts later in this article.

Why SEO Is Important

Benefits of SEO for Businesses

An important aspect of running a successful website is optimizing its visibility through SEO. Research has shown that ranking higher on search engine result pages can lead to a significant increase in click-through rates. For businesses, this means more traffic and potential customers being directed to their site.

How SEO Adds Value to your Website

Adding SEO to your website not only helps increase visibility but also enhances user experience, boosts site rankings, and drives organic traffic. By strategically incorporating keywords, optimizing content, and improving site structure, SEO adds significant value to your website’s online presence.

SEO ensures that your website is easily accessible to both search engines and users. By following best practices in SEO, such as keyword research, on-page optimization, and technical SEO, your website can stand out in search engine results and attract a higher volume of relevant traffic.

The Role of SEO in Digital Marketing

SEO plays a crucial role in digital marketing by improving website visibility, increasing brand awareness, and driving organic traffic. By implementing effective SEO strategies, businesses can reach their target audience, generate leads, and ultimately boost conversions. In today’s digital landscape, SEO is important for any successful marketing strategy.

How Does SEO Work?

Search Engine Algorithms

On the surface, SEO can seem like a complex puzzle. However, at its core, it’s all about understanding and optimizing for search engine algorithms. These algorithms are what determine how your website ranks in search results.

Crawling, Indexing, and Ranking

For your website to appear in search results, search engines like Google go through a process called crawling, indexing, and ranking. Google’s bots crawl your website to analyze its content, then index that content to store in a database. Finally, based on various factors, your pages are ranked in the search engine results page.

Another crucial aspect is how your content and links play a role in SEO. Links from other reputable websites to yours, known as backlinks, and high-quality, relevant content are key factors that influence your website’s rankings in search results. Sites with strong backlink profiles and valuable, engaging content are more likely to rank higher in search results.

On-Page SEO

Keyword Research and Analysis

On-Page SEO starts with keyword research and analysis to identify the terms and phrases people are searching for related to your business. Factors like search volume, difficulty, relevance, and search intent should be considered to determine the keywords to target. Here’s an article on keywords if you’d like to learn more.

Header Tags (H Tags)

Your HTML heading tags (H tags) play a crucial role in organizing and emphasizing the content on your webpage. H1 tags indicate the main theme, while H2 and H3 tags are used as subheadings. Including keywords in your header tags helps search engines understand the content and improves SEO. Check out W3Schools for reference or if you’d like to learn more about HTML 

Body Content

On-Page SEO focuses on creating high-quality, unique content that incorporates strategically placed keywords. Providing value to readers and optimizing readability are key. Including synonyms, variations, and related terms to the main keyword helps create a comprehensive picture of the topic and enhances the user experience.

Meta Titles and Meta Descriptions

Body content and meta descriptions should be compelling and descriptive, accurately representing the content offered on the webpage. Including relevant keywords in meta titles and descriptions helps search engines understand the page’s relevance and improve click-through rates.

URL Structure

Meta tags like titles and descriptions should be clear and concise, reflecting the content on the webpage. Including relevant keywords in meta titles and descriptions helps search engines understand the page’s relevance and improve click-through rates.

Image Optimization

Identifying and optimizing images on your website is vital for improving loading speeds and enhancing user experience. By compressing images, choosing the right file format, and resizing images for different screens, you can create a faster and more engaging browsing experience for your visitors.

Internal Linking Strategies

Implementing internal linking strategies helps distribute link equity throughout your site and improve the crawlability of your web pages. By creating a logical linking structure and optimizing anchor text, you can enhance user navigation, signal relevance to search engines, and improve the overall structure of your website.

Off-Page SEO

Understanding Link Building

Not sure how to start building those all-important backlinks for your website? Understanding the basics of link building is key to improving your site’s authority and search engine rankings. Here is an article on backlinks if you would like to learn more.

Social Media Marketing

Backlinks from social media platforms play a vital role in boosting your site’s visibility and driving traffic. With 37% of adults in the US using Instagram, social media marketing is a powerful tool for engaging with your audience and expanding your brand’s reach.

Influencer Marketing

Backlinks from collaborating with influencers can significantly impact your site’s rankings and increase sales. With influencer marketing, you can tap into existing audiences to expand brand awareness and customer base. By partnering with industry experts, you can gain valuable backlinks and credibility for your site.

Technical SEO

Now, for a comprehensive guide on Technical SEO, check out SEO Basics: A Comprehensive Guide for Beginners.

Crawling and Indexing

Any successful SEO strategy begins with ensuring that search engine bots can crawl, understand, index, and rank your website effectively. Google Search Console is a valuable tool for identifying any crawling and indexing issues that may hinder your site’s visibility in search results.

Mobile Friendliness

An imperative aspect of Technical SEO is optimizing your website for mobile friendliness to cater to the increasing number of users accessing websites via mobile devices. With a responsive design and fast loading speeds, you can provide a seamless browsing experience for mobile users, which is a key ranking factor for search engines.

Core Web Vitals

Crawling your site for Core Web Vitals is crucial for understanding how users interact with your web content. By fixing any issues related to loading times, interactivity, and visual stability, you can enhance user satisfaction, improve search engine rankings, and drive more organic traffic to your site.

XML Sitemap

Core to successful Technical SEO practices is having an XML sitemap that guides search engine crawlers through the structure of your website. This blueprint helps search engines index your content more effectively, ensuring that your valuable pages are discovered and displayed in search results.

Site Security (HTTPS)

Google prioritizes site security, and having HTTPS encryption with an SSL certificate is crucial for protecting your website and user data. By implementing HTTPS, you not only instill confidence in users but also improve your search engine rankings, as Google values secure websites in its ranking algorithm.

Schema Markup

Fixing Schema Markup on your website is imperative for enhancing the way search engines interpret and display your content. By optimizing structured data through Schema Markup, you can improve relevance, showcase additional information in search results, and attract more users to click through to your site.

Image Optimization

Optimizing your images is an important aspect of Technical SEO that can enhance loading speeds, user experience, and search engine rankings. By compressing images without compromising quality, resizing them for different devices, and optimizing image dimensions, you can create a visually appealing website that attracts and retains more visitors.

Local SEO

Importance of Local SEO

On a global scale, 37% of adults in the US use Instagram, indicating the significance of social media marketing in local SEO strategies. By targeting keywords with local intent like ‘best croissants in San Francisco’, businesses can align their websites with the specific needs of their local audience, driving more relevant traffic and potential customers.

Google My Business Optimization

Google My Business is a key component of local SEO. By optimizing your Google Business Profile with accurate and up-to-date information including contact details, opening hours, and customer reviews, businesses can improve their visibility in location-based searches and attract more local customers.

Businesses should regularly update their Google My Business profile with new photos, posts, and promotions to engage with their audience and boost their local search rankings. Consistency in providing accurate information to users enhances trust and credibility, leading to increased visibility and traffic to the website.

NAP Consistency (Name, Address, Phone Number)

One of the crucial aspects of local SEO is maintaining NAP consistency, which ensures that the business’s name, address, and phone number are accurate and consistent across all online platforms. Search engines like Google rely on this information to verify the legitimacy of a business and improve its search engine rankings.

Local Citations and Reviews

With local citations and reviews playing a significant role in local SEO, businesses should focus on building a strong online presence in local directories and review platforms. Positive reviews and consistent NAP details across different platforms can boost a business’s credibility and authority, leading to improved rankings in local search results.

This involves actively seeking customer reviews, responding to feedback, and ensuring that business information is accurate and up-to-date on all platforms. By actively managing local citations and fostering positive reviews, businesses can enhance their reputation and attract more customers in their local area.

Content Strategy

Creating Valuable Content

Many successful content strategies start with creating valuable content for users. For SEO purposes, it’s important to provide informative and engaging content that answers users’ queries and provides value. High-quality content not only attracts traffic but also keeps users on your site longer, improving user engagement metrics.

Content Calendar Planning

Planning your content ahead of time with a content calendar can help you stay organized and consistent with your posting schedule. By mapping out your content topics and publishing dates, you can ensure a steady stream of fresh and relevant content for your audience.

Content calendar planning involves strategizing content themes, aligning with marketing campaigns, and scheduling posts in advance to maintain a consistent online presence.

Engaging and Shareable Content

Engaging content that resonates with your audience and encourages social sharing is key for boosting SEO and increasing brand visibility. By creating content that sparks conversations, inspires action, or entertains users, you can improve user engagement metrics and attract more organic traffic to your site.

Having a strategy in place to create shareable content, whether it’s through informative blog posts, entertaining videos, or interactive infographics, can help amplify your online presence and reach a wider audience.

User Experience (UX) and SEO

The Relationship Between UX and SEO

Not only does user experience (UX) play a crucial role in keeping visitors engaged on your site, but it also has a significant impact on your SEO efforts. Any improvements you make to enhance the overall user experience can lead to better search engine rankings.

Improving Site Navigation

Navigation is imperative for ensuring that visitors can easily find the information they’re looking for on your site. For instance, creating a clear and intuitive menu structure, utilizing internal links effectively, and providing a search function can all contribute to an improved user experience.

Reducing Bounce Rate

To keep visitors on your site and engaged with your content, it’s imperative to reduce bounce rates. This can be achieved by providing high-quality content that meets users’ search intent, optimizing page loading speeds, and ensuring a seamless user experience across all devices. By focusing on reducing bounce rates, you can improve overall site performance and increase user retention.

Voice Search Optimization

The Rise of Voice Search

The convenience of voice search is undeniable, with 58.33% of global website traffic coming from mobile devices in the first three months of 2023. The ease of speaking a query instead of typing it has led to the rapid rise of voice search.

Optimizing for Voice Search

For websites to stay relevant in the age of voice search, optimizing content for spoken queries is important. By tailoring keywords and content to match natural language patterns, websites can ensure they appear in voice search results.

By structuring content in a way that answers common spoken questions concisely, websites can enhance their chances of being featured as a voice search result, ultimately driving more traffic.

Voice Search SEO Best Practices

Voice search SEO best practices involve utilizing long-tail keywords that mimic how people naturally speak, creating FAQ sections on websites to address common voice search queries, and focusing on featured snippets to increase visibility in voice search results.

E-commerce SEO

Product Page Optimization

All e-commerce websites must focus on optimizing their product pages for maximum visibility and conversion. Product page optimization involves strategically incorporating relevant keywords, high-quality images, detailed product descriptions, and user-friendly navigation to enhance the online shopping experience for customers.

Managing E-commerce Site Structure

For successful e-commerce SEO, managing the site structure is crucial. This includes organizing categories, subcategories, and product pages in a logical and user-friendly manner. By ensuring a clear and well-structured site, you can improve search engine crawlers’ ability to index your content effectively, leading to higher search rankings and increased organic traffic.

Conversion Rate Optimization (CRO)

Conversion Rate Optimization (CRO) is vital for e-commerce websites looking to turn visitors into customers. By analyzing user behavior, testing different layouts, and implementing strategies such as compelling call-to-action buttons and simplified checkout processes, e-commerce sites can improve their conversion rates and drive more sales.

International SEO

Understanding Global SEO

International SEO is necessary for businesses looking to expand their reach beyond local borders. Understanding global SEO involves optimizing your website to reach an international audience, considering factors like language, cultural nuances, and search engine preferences.

Optimizing for Different Languages

Different languages play a crucial role in global SEO. By optimizing your website for different languages, you can cater to a wider audience and improve visibility in international markets. This involves translating your content accurately and ensuring it resonates with the target audience.

Managing Multi-Regional Websites

International SEO also involves managing multi-regional websites to cater to diverse audiences effectively. This includes creating region-specific content, optimizing for local keywords, and geo-targeting to enhance visibility in different locations.

With the right strategies in place, managing multi-regional websites can help businesses expand their global presence and connect with customers worldwide. By tailoring content and SEO efforts to specific regions, businesses can increase their online reach and drive international growth.

SEO Tools and Resources

Your SEO skills can be further enhanced with the help of various SEO tools and resources available online. These tools can assist you in optimizing your website for search engines, tracking your performance, and identifying areas for improvement.

Keyword Research Tools

Keyword research is a crucial part of any SEO strategy. Utilize tools like Google Keyword Planner, Semrush’s Keyword Research Toolkit, and Google Search Console to identify relevant keywords with high search volume and low competition. These tools provide valuable insights into what your target audience is searching for and help you optimize your content accordingly.

Analytics and Reporting Tools

Monitoring your website’s performance is important for understanding the impact of your SEO efforts. Tools like Google Analytics offer in-depth data on traffic, conversions, and revenue. By setting up goals and tracking e-commerce transactions, you can measure the success of your organic leads and sales. Use these tools to generate reports and analyze your performance regularly to make informed decisions for your SEO strategy.

SEMrush and Moz can help with analytic and reporting by providing a comprehensive analysis of your website’s SEO performance. These tools offer valuable insights into your site’s traffic, rankings, and user behavior, allowing you to make data-driven decisions to improve your SEO strategy.

Website Audit Tools

Any website can benefit from regular audits to ensure optimal performance and user experience. Use tools like Screaming Frog, SEMrush’s Site Audit, and Google’s PageSpeed Insights to identify technical issues, improve site speed, and enhance overall SEO. These tools provide detailed reports on areas that need attention, allowing you to make necessary optimizations for better search engine rankings.

With website audit tools, you can perform a comprehensive analysis of your site’s technical SEO elements, user experience, and content quality. These tools can help you identify issues such as broken links, duplicate content, and slow loading times, allowing you to make the necessary improvements to enhance your website’s SEO performance.

Common SEO Mistakes to Avoid

Keyword Stuffing

Avoid the common mistake of keyword stuffing which involves excessively using keywords in your content in an unnatural way. This can negatively impact user experience and even lead to penalties from search engines. Note, the key is to use keywords strategically and in a natural, contextual manner.

Ignoring Mobile Optimization

Mistakes happen when you ignore the importance of mobile optimization for your website. With over 58% of global website traffic coming from mobile devices, it’s crucial to ensure your site is responsive and user-friendly on all devices. A mobile-friendly site not only improves user experience but also boosts your search engine rankings, helping you reach a wider audience.

Analytics and Tracking SEO Results

Organic Traffic Analysis

To track your website’s performance, start by analyzing organic traffic using Google Analytics. Look at metrics like users, sessions, average session duration, and bounce rate under the ‘Organic Search’ channel. Tailor the report for deeper insights into your traffic patterns.

Keyword Ranking Monitoring

Tracking keyword rankings is crucial for understanding the impact of your SEO efforts. By monitoring your site’s position for relevant keywords, you can identify areas for improvement and adjust your strategy accordingly to enhance your site’s search engine visibility and drive more organic traffic.

Measuring Organic Leads and Sales

To measure the success of your SEO strategy, it’s necessary to track organic leads and sales using tools like Google Analytics. By setting up goals, tracking e-commerce transactions, and generating reports, you can analyze the impact of your organic traffic on conversions and revenue.

Monitoring organic leads and sales provides valuable insights into the effectiveness of your SEO efforts in driving tangible results for your business. By tracking conversions and revenue generated from organic traffic, you can optimize your website for better performance and maximize its impact on your bottom line.

About Me

I’m a Seattle native who started Triumph Web Design in 2019 after many years as an architect.

Recent Posts

Need to raise your site's score?

We have an ideal solution for your website
Triumph Web Design & SEO Services

Would You Like to Learn More About What We Can Do For You?

Triumph offers web design and SEO services to boost your online presence and increase your sales